Leila Pereira’s husband in talks with Vasco, eyes potential SAF investment

Article image:Leila Pereira’s husband in talks with Vasco, eyes potential SAF investment

The political backstage of Brazilian football has gained new chapters with the rapprochement between José Roberto Lamacchia, founder of Crefisa, and the directors of Vasco da Gama. According to journalist Gilmar Ferreira, Lamacchia has been meeting with the club’s political core to discuss the feasibility of investments in Vasco’s SAF.

This movement comes as Leila Pereira, president of Palmeiras and Lamacchia’s wife, faces uncertainty about the possibility of running for another term at the São Paulo club. The couple, who own a vacation home in Barra da Tijuca, have been spending more time in Rio, which has facilitated the progress of talks.

The rapprochement comes at a time when Vasco already maintains a direct relationship with Crefisa. Right after the club secured a R$ 80 million loan from the financial institution — a transaction that required court approval due to Vasco’s judicial recovery process — new negotiations are underway.

According to an investigation by journalist Fábio Azevedo, Vasco is close to sealing a new agreement with the company. The expectation is that Crefisa will make an investment of R$ 5 million, with R$ 3 million allocated to rowing, a historic sport and symbol of Vasco’s origins, while the other R$ 2 million would be split between futsal and basketball. The official announcement is expected later this week.

In the previous loan, Vasco offered 10% of its SAF as collateral. The possible new investment and the talks involving Lamacchia indicate that the relationship between the parties could evolve into something even more significant in the future — although, for now, there is no confirmation about the format or depth of these investments.
